SAN ANGELO, TX — The intersection of Edmund Boulevard and North Van Buren Street will become a temporary four-way stop starting Monday, Oct. 13, as part of an ongoing roadway improvement project, according to the City of San Angelo.
Crews will remove the existing traffic signals and install new ones, along with upgrades to pedestrian crossings. The work is part of the city’s Glenna/Edmund/West 29th Street roadway improvement project.
Drivers are urged to use caution while traveling through the area.
